Stone is far less forgiving than brick. Portland and Bath stone carry soft, absorbent surfaces beneath their weathered crust, and once that crust is blasted off the stone erodes quickly. Our approach is conservation-led: identify the stone, test the method, and remove only the soiling - never the surface. TORC on stone

TORC is the system most conservation officers accept on historic stone. A swirling vortex of low-pressure water, air and fine granulate lifts the soiling off the surface rather than cutting into it.

It is particularly effective on the hard carbon sulphation crusts that form on sheltered areas of London stonework - the black bands under cornices and behind columns.

Nozzles and granulate grade are matched to the stone, and a test panel is always agreed before full works begin.

DOFF on stone

For biological growth, algae and organic staining on stone, DOFF's superheated low-pressure water sterilises the surface and slows regrowth without chemical treatment.

It also removes paints, waxes, gum and grease from stone where the coating sits on the surface rather than in it.

No chemicals means no run-off staining and no residue left to react with the stone later.

Survey, test, then clean

Every stone cleaning job starts with identifying the stone type and the nature of the soiling. Those two facts decide the method - not the other way round.

Cleaning is also the survey: once the face is clean, the real condition of the stone, the joints and the previous repairs is finally visible, and we come back to you with what the elevation actually needs.

Where repair, indenting or repointing is required afterwards, we carry it out under the same scaffold.
